I recently purchased a Sonos Beam Gen 2 with Sub Mini & Era 100 to use as a cinema system.

Installation went fine and I am able get a 5.1 feed via the HDMI ARC connection for the DVB broadcasts, when available, and the installed apps (Amazon Prime, Netflix, etc).

However, I am unable to get a multi channel sound feed from either my Virgin media stream box or my Blu-ray, both will only provide PCM stereo.

Sonos helpline were not particularly helpful once they knew the TV feed was working and despite multiple diagnostic submissions decided it was my settings and offered no potential solution.

Despite resetting all my equipment, checking for updates, etc I'm still unable to resolve the issue.

Any advice/recommendations would be appreciated as the situation is so frustrating.

For reference my TV is a Panasonic TX-50AS600B AND Blu-ray a Panasonic DMP-BD60

On the Blu-ray player, make sure the Dolby and DTS audio settings are set to Bitstream and the BD-Video Secondary Audio setting is set to ON.

It is also very possible your TV is unable to pass through 5.1 audio from external media devices.

Make sure the TV Audio Preference is set to multichannel.

However this is a 10 yr old TV so it is quite possible the ARC port can only emit DD 2.0 for external inputs.
